      • 전신마취 수술환자의 수술전후 경험

        양기우,이미라 중앙대학교 의과대학 간호학과 간호과학연구소 1997 간호과학연구 Vol.1 No.1

        This study was to understand the experience of patients before and after operation with General Anesthesia. and find specific nursing intervention unique to each patient. So that they could keep peaceful mind and recover sooner. Subjects were 20 adult patients who were operated under general anesthesia in a university hospital in Seoul. They did not have any complication, were alert enough to be interviewed and agreed willingly to participate in this study. Data were gathered through in-depth interview using some open and unstructured questions from June to July, 1995. Author interviewed each objective once before operation and twice after operation. Interview tooks from 20 minutes to 40 minutes. Interviews were tape recorded and transcribed by author later. Transcription tooks from 2 to 3 hours. Data were analyzed by Giorgi's phenomenological analysis method. Similar data were grouped into higher categories and named. Results were as follows. Preoperative experiences were categorized into "anxiety", "self-comfort", "transcendental attitude", "discomfort", "sleep dissatisfaction". Postoperative experiences were categorized into "discomfort", "wound pain", "satisfaction", "dissatisfaction". Before operation, most patients felt anxiety on the possibilities of postoperative pain, complication or failure of awakening from anesthesia before operation, Which caused sleep disturbance. And preoperative tests or interventions and noisy ward environment added burden. But patients tried to keep peaceful mind expecting good results or relying on medical teams. Some patients who had religion relied on God to overcome anxiety. Exposure to other's eyes and careless handing of stretcher car on which preoperative patients were lying on the way to operating room made most patient have low self esteem. After operation, patients suffered mostly from wound pain, nausea, vomiting, powerlessness, and immobilization etc. A special treatment to reduce wound pain gave patients much satisfaction. Late response of medical teams to patients's need made them unsatisfied. Patients thanked much for nurse's visit for pre-and post-operative education and nurse's concern on them Suggestions for further studies were as follows. 1) Based on this results, pro- and post-nursing interventions were to be developed. 2) Repeated studies were needed on different subjectives. 3) A suggestion of pre- and post-operative visit to surgical patients.

      • 입원환자의 수술경험

        황윤영,양기우,채정선,이필호,장미,강미경,서효신,박성희,최경숙 중앙대학교 의과대학 간호학과 간호과학연구소 2000 중앙간호논문집 Vol.4 No.2

        This study was to understan the experience of patients before and after operation with general anesthesia, and find specific nursing intervention unique to each patients so that they could keep peaceful mind and recover sooner. Patients in front of operation would experience anxiety and even emotional crisis in almost of them even though individual variation. To provide effective nursing care to them, it is essential to estimate nd understand the experiences of subjects. So this study is aimed to estimate the experience of patients in perioperative period in view of them. Subjects were 25 adult patient over 20 years who had been operated under general anesthesia in one university hospital in seoul. They did not have any special complication or psychological problem or change consciousness in perioperative period and agree this study. Data were gathered through in - depth interview using open and unstructive questions. Interview was done twice per one patients before and after 3 days of opeartion in their room and each interview tooks 30 - 40 minutes. Data analysis tool was Giorgi's phenomenological analysis method. Result were as follows ; 1) preoperative experiences of the patients were categorized into "Anxiety" "Hoping·Wishing" and "Transcendental Attitue" 2) postoperative experiences of the patients were categorized nto "Comfortability" "Hoping·Wishing" and "Dissatisfaction" Before operton most patients felt anxiety on the possibilities of operative pain, complication of failure of awakening from anesthesia. But patients tried to keep peaceful mind expecting good results or relying on medical teams. After opearton most patients felt comfortability and dissatisfaction a special treatment to reduce patients dissatisfaction. For satisfaction that perioperative nursing needs of the patients in admission is above all nurse's supporting and thinking patient's situation and specific nursing care to unique patients. Specially, patient's satisfaction that important role of operation room nurse to provide information and emotional support in opeartion waiting room and operation room. Therefore nursing intervention developed in properly operation waiting room and operation room and then performed by operation room nurse. Suggestions for further studies as follows ; 1) various approach for supportive nursing intervention methods by that perioperative patients in admission could be opearted and recovered in more comfortable state. 2) further study about perioperative nursing needs of the patients in same operation would be needed.

      • 한탄바이러스 감염 제대정맥내피세포에 대한 단핵구 매개성 손상

        정상인,기우,문언수,강응택,유석희,최철순,용태 중앙대학교 의과대학 의과학연구소 1992 中央醫大誌 Vol.17 No.4

        Studies on the pathogenesis of hemorrhagic fever with syndrome(HFRS) in patients have been seriously hindered by the abscence of appropriate animal model. The major pathologic findings in patient with HFRS are generalized vasculopathy. However, the pathogenesis of disseminated intravascular coagulation (DIC) and bleeding tendency in patients with HFRS are not well understood. It has been reported that the specific viral antigens are usually demonstrated in the endothelium of glomerular capillaries, and resulted in application of primary cultured human umbilical vein endothelial of glomerular capillaries, and resulted in application of primary cultured human umbilical vein endothelial cells (HUVEC) to study on the pathogenesis of HFRS. In this study, HUVEC were infected with Hantaan virus. The outcome Hantaan virus infection of HUVEC were assessed by flurescence activated cell scanning(FACS). The result of FACS assay indicated that 11% of the cells contained veiral antigens on 3 days postinfection. The proportion of virus-containing cells increased to 85% by the fifth days, adn 96% by the seventh, respectively. These observed no CPE development in the HUVEC cells infected with Hantaan virus and observed up to 13 days. The sensitivity of immunohistochemical method used for the viral antigens appeared similar to that of indirect immunofluorescent antibody technique. The monocyte adherence rate of infected HUVEC was much higher that than that of uninfected HUVEC, The monocyte adherence rate of infected HUVEC was increased by addition of convalescent serum of patient with HFRS. Infection with Hantaan virus HUVEC stimulated the production of superoxide radical.

      • 가정간호 수혜자의 가정간호에 대한 인식조사 연구 : Q-방법론적 접근

        김미숙,정연강,갑필,원삼순,은미자,김복순,박현옥,양기우,윤정인 중앙대학교 의과대학 간호학과 간호과학연구소 1998 중앙간호논문집 Vol.2 No.2

        The purpose of this study was to understand the pattern of the client's recognition on home nursing care system, individually, and then to provide some basic information that needed for establishment home nursing care system. The research had been proceeded as follows : 1. Delineation of the Q-population : the statements of Q-population had been derived from review of the related literature and open-ended questionare filled by Nurses, Doctors, general public, and outpatient. 2. Selection of the Q-sample : Among 452 concourse, those which was obscure or overlapped were deleted. 30 concourse were selected finally. 3. selection of the P-sample 27 subjects had been determined among the person who were provided home health nursing care after discharged from inpatient service in 1 university hospital. We visited at their home and collected data from 20th, Oct. to 5th, Nov. 1998. 4. Q-sorting : based on 1 to 9 point scale(forced normal distribution), the selected P-sample rated their operant definition of home health nursing care 5. Determination of Q-type : with Q-sorts, PC-QUANL program identified the three Q-types 6. Analysis of Q-type : the characteristics of three different recognition had been analyzed based on the typal array, extreme comments, and subject's demographic information The results revealed that there are three different pattern of recognition on home health nursing care system: certain type(recognition of effectiveness), deficiency of recognition type, uncertain type. As a view of summerized results the recognition of the home health nursing system had characteristics of 3 types with similarity but independency Accordingly, the means of this study was the facts discovered the characteristic 3 types that home health nursing subjects had thought. Because this 3 types are not fixed but changeable through each reaction and by their being conditions, we think that to build a practical and concrete home health nursing system and to utilize will be necessary.
